San Bartolome Church
Church
Photo: Judgefloro, CC BY-SA 4.0.
San Bartolome Parish Church, commonly known as Malabon Church, is a Roman Catholic church located in San Agustin, Malabon, Metro Manila, Philippines. The church's titular is Malabon's patron saint, Saint Bartholomew the Apostle whose feast day falls on every 24th day of August. San Bartolome Church is situated 1¼ km south of Gov. Pascual Avenue/Arellano University.
Robinsons Malabon
Shopping center
Robinsons Malabon, is a shopping mall located in Malabon, Metro Manila, Philippines. It is the first full service mall in Malabon owned and managed by Robinsons Land Corporation, the second largest mall operator in the Philippines. Robinsons Malabon is situated 2 km east of Gov. Pascual Avenue/Arellano University.

Navotas
Photo: Patrickroque01, CC BY-SA 3.0.
Navotas, officially the City of Navotas, is a highly urbanized city in the National Capital Region of the Philippines. According to the 2024 census, it has a population of 252,878 people.

Valenzuela
Photo: Ramon FVelasquez, CC BY-SA 3.0.
Valenzuela is a city of 620,000 in northwest Metro Manila. It is one of the cities forming the Camanava Area, largely a residential and industrial suburb of the region.
